  • On Monday, November 7th, the Red Cross is teaming up with the UMD men’s and women’s hockey teams to write out cards of thanks to local service members and Veterans.  This is an ongoing tradition for UMD Athletics and the Red Cross, but the first time they’ve have been able to do it since pre-COVID 2019.
  • On November 10th and 11th, the Red Cross will be holding a large community blood drive at the Duluth Depot, sponsored by UMD Athletics and Affinity Plus Credit Union.
  • On November 11th, Caribou is bringing up their cool ‘Bou truck to the Depot, and will have free beverages at the blood drive for all blood donors, as well as service members and Veterans.
  • For the November 11th UMD men’s hockey ‘Military Appreciation’ game, we are partnering with the 148th Fighter Wing (with game-day volunteers and financial support from Enbridge) to have 150 men and women from the 148th – and their families – who deployed this past year as honored guests to the game.  There will be a video played on the big screens, with what we anticipate will be a massive standing ovation to follow.
  • On November 12th, the Red cross will be teaming up with UMD Athletics to honor John Paulick, a 72 year old Veteran (also known as the City of Duluth employee who cared for the Rose Garden for over 20 years) who also plays hockey for the Minnesota Warriors, a team made up of Veterans with disabilities.
